All about Scoria and Soapstone Properties

Know all about Scoria and Soapstone properties here. All properties of rocks are important as they define the type of rock and its application. Scoria belongs to Igneous Rocks while Soapstone belongs to Metamorphic Rocks.Texture of Scoria is Vesicular whereas that of Soapstone is Polished. Scoria appears Glassy and Vesicular and Soapstone appears Dull, Banded and Foilated. The luster of Scoria is subvitreous to dull while that of Soapstone is greasy. Scoria is available in black, brown, dark grey to black, red colors whereas Soapstone is available in black, black to grey, green, grey colors. The commercial uses of Scoria are as a traction material on snow-covered roads, creating artwork, high-temperature insulation, in gas barbecue grills and that of Soapstone are cemetery markers, creating artwork, gemstone, jewelry, manufacture of soap, solvents, dyes, plastics and fibres, production of lime, source of magnesia (mgo).
